Immunization (vaccination) is a way to create immunity to (protection from) some diseases. Sometimes this is done by using small amounts of a killed or weakened germ that causes the disease. Vaccines stimulate the immune system to react as if there were a real infection.

How Buhari Broke The Jinx At NNPC By FEMI ADESINA
The news came like a thundering typhoon last week. For the first time in its 44 years history, the Nigerian National Petroleum Corporation (NNPC) had made a profit. Net profit after tax stood at N287 billion in Year 2020, sequel to the completion of the statutory Annual Audit exercise.

Pregnant Woman and 15 others Die of Covid 19 in Edo State.
The Edo State government has confirmed the death of a 33-year-old pregnant woman at the Stella Obasanjo Hospital in Benin and 15 other persons across other Covid 19 centers. Revealing the deaths to newsmen on Mondays, September 14, the Head of the State Coronavirus case Management, Dr. Ebomwonyi Osagie, said the victims were not vaccinated.

Man United post £36.9m loss
Manchester United executive vice-chairman Ed Woodward said Friday he had “great optimism” for the longer term because the club published financial results revealing the continued impact of the coronavirus pandemic. Annual financial figures showed total revenue for the year to June 30 — associated with a full season played during the worldwide health crisis — was down 2.9 percent to £494.1 million ($680 million), with matchday revenue plummeting quite 90 percent.

Bayern Boss Julian Nagelsmann Tests Positive For Coronavirus
Bayern Munich have confirmed that coach Julian Nagelsmann has tested positive for coronavirus on Wednesday. The 34-year-old will now travel back from Lisbon separately from the squad before going into isolation once back in Bavaria. The former RB Leipzig boss was absent for his side's third Champions League clash of the season, which ended in another flawless victory.
